The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Edward Moss, born in 1816 in Leeds, Yorkshire, consisted of 3 members. Edward was the head of the household, married to Elizabeth Moss, born in 1816 in Middlesex, England.
During the period, also present in the household was Edward's Adopted Son, Tom Johnson (Moss), born in 1865 in Leeds, Yorkshire, England.
